Stephenville is a 54 MW gas power plant in Newfoundland and Labrador, Canada. It is operated by NB Power. Based on its capacity (estimated), it can supply roughly 60,819 homes (estimated). It ranks #362 of 1,159 Canada power plants by installed capacity. Commissioned in 1948, it is around 78 years old — an older, legacy facility. In context, gas supplies about 17.8% of Canada's electricity; the national grid averages 191 gCO₂/kWh (77.0% low-carbon) (2025).

This gas plant burns natural gas in a turbine — often in a combined-cycle setup — to generate electricity. It sits in a warm-summer humid continental climate (Köppen Dfb) — Northern Hemisphere, latitude 48.5°N — which shapes how much energy it can produce and how its output varies through the year.
